Course Details
• Data Collection for Social Justice: This unit will focus on best practices for collecting and managing data in a way that promotes social justice. Topics include data bias, data disparities, and ethical data collection methods.
• Data Analysis for Social Justice: This unit will explore how data analysis can be used to identify and address social justice issues. Students will learn about statistical methods, data visualization, and data storytelling.
• Connected Systems and Social Justice: This unit will examine how connected systems, such as the internet of things and smart cities, can impact social justice. Topics include digital divide, surveillance, and algorithmic bias.
• Data Privacy and Security for Social Justice: This unit will delve into the importance of data privacy and security in the context of social justice. Students will learn about data protection laws, encryption, and secure data storage.
• Data Ethics for Social Justice: This unit will explore the ethical considerations that arise when using data for social justice purposes. Topics include informed consent, data ownership, and data sharing.
• Data-Driven Advocacy for Social Justice: This unit will provide students with the skills they need to use data to advocate for social justice. Topics include data storytelling, data visualization, and data presentation.
• Data for Social Justice in Practice: This unit will give students the opportunity to apply what they have learned in previous units to real-world social justice issues. Students will work on projects that involve collecting, analyzing, and visualizing data for social justice.
• Data-Driven Policy Making for Social Justice: This unit will examine how data can be used to inform policy making in the context of social justice. Topics include evidence-based policy making, data-driven decision making, and policy analysis.
• Data for Social Justice in the Global Context: This unit will look at how data can be used to address social justice issues in a global context. Topics include cross-cultural data analysis, global data disparities, and international data protection laws.
